Born in Cali, Colombia in 1983, and despite it being one of the most emblematic cities of Salsa in the world, Velásquez chose to compose Vallenato music. But before that, he was a journalist, model, and actor, and was selected by the news program Noti5 as Chico XY.
He worked at the radio station Musicalisima FM in Guayaquil, Ecuador, and then returned to Colombia as a voice-over artist for the RCN network. He then traveled to Spain where he worked with Radio Pueblo Nuevo, Euro Caribe, Hispana FM, and Fiesta FM in Madrid.

Finally, Velásquez settled in the United States where he officially launched his career as a composer, founding in 2025 one of the most promising Vallenato collectives in the genre: Duques del Vallenato.
The group, under the Duque Producciones label and under his general direction, initially collaborated with one of the most renowned producers, guitarist, arranger, composer, and producer Anibal Uribe, a man who has worked with El Binomio de Oro, Chiches del Vallenato, Jorge Celedón, and Felipe Peláez.
Julian Velásquez has written all of the material for Los Duques del Vallenato, and critics already agree that he is one of the most prolific composers of the new generation of vallenato.
